More Information About
Mustafizur Rahman is specialized as a left-arm fast-medium bowler. In a debut One Day International (ODI) series, he has the most wickets (13). In April 2015, Rahman made his international cricket debut against Pakistan in a Twenty20 International (T20I). He made his One Day International and Test debuts against India and South Africa, respectively, later that year. Rahman competed in the 2014 Under-19 Cricket World Cup before making his international debut.
In February 2016, Rahman was drafted by Sunrisers Hyderabad in the 2016 IPL auction. In the tournament that his team won, he took 17 wickets in 16 matches. He was dubbed “Emerging Player of the Tournament,” the first player from outside the United States to do so.
In the 2017 IPL auction, he was retained by the Sunrisers Hyderabad in December 2016. He was unsure about missing the tournament’s first leg. In the 2018 IPL auction, he was purchased from the Mumbai Indians in January 2018. Mustafizur was purchased by the Rajasthan Royals for his base price of INR 1.00 crore in the 2021 IPL auction in February 2021.
